Community Engagement Fellowship
 
 
 
The Move for America Fellowship is an immersive service learning experience and Inclusive Leadership development program. You will serve in a local nonprofit to engage community members in decisions that affect their lives. You will participate in the life of your host town, build relationships, and learn about others. This Fellowship Program is an opportunity for you to expand your horizons and practice inclusive problem solving through a full immersion across cultural and ideological differences in the United States.

Member Duties : During their year of service, Fellows serve full-time in a local nonprofit organization on defined community-engagement activities. Each site is unique. The scope of each project and activity will vary based on the host site, which can be found in the VISTA Assignment Descriptions. Common activities include: Plan community engagement events and activities Research and build community partnerships Design community-informed research projects Establish community engagement best practices within the organization The Move for America Fellowship is a transformative experience that builds Fellows’ cross-cultural knowledge, Inclusive Leadership mindset and community engagement skills. It is a Fellow’s responsibility to fully participate in activities planned for Fellows, and in the life of the community. Move for America holds our staff, advisors, Fellows, and partners to the values of Respect, Growth, Openness, Community, and Accountability.
 
Program Benefits : Education award upon successful completion of service ,  Health Coverage* ,  Choice of Education Award or End of Service Stipend ,  Training ,  Relocation Allowance ,  Housing ,  Childcare assistance if eligible ,  Living Allowance .
